HP Inc. and the Aspen Institute on Monday announced a new global initiative to accelerate digital equity. Led by the Aspen Digital program, the Digital Equity Accelerator will support participating nonprofits in scaling their innovative approaches to help meet the needs of underserved communities affected by the digital divide.
Funding Information
HP is backing the Accelerator with innovative technology as well as more than $100,000 (USD) in capacity-building grants for each participating organization, progressing toward its commitment to advance digital equity for 150 million people worldwide by 2030.
This initiative pilots in the United States, India, and Morocco and will target populations including women and girls; people with disabilities; aging populations; historically excluded groups, such as communities of color and ethnic minorities; those who are socio-economically marginalized; refugees and internally displaced persons; and the educators and practitioners who support them. The goal is to amplify scalable impact in the areas of healthcare, education, and economic opportunity via a local approach that bolsters community leaders. The effort will leverage a diverse mentor network of practitioners who possess a range of technical and sectoral expertise as well as lived experience.

Benefits
Each participating organization will be awarded:
- 4 months of mentorship and training
- More than USD $100,000 cash grant
- Innovative technology from HP
- Post-program support
Eligibility Criteria
Established nonprofits in the United States, India, and Morocco are invited to join a pilot, four-month, virtual program to scale their on-the-ground efforts to advance digital equity.
